// MAX_CATALOGUE_BATCH: cap on records per import chunk for the
// Shelfwright library sync. Support folks: if a branch's import
// stalls around record 5000, it's almost always a malformed MARC
// row, not this limit. Bump cautiously — the Dunmore test branch
// falls over above 8k. The constant was last tuned in the build noted below.

build token for tajeg-bajep: htk14_409ba9df6b8acb

Night-shift staff: Floor 4 of the Tellhaven Building opens this week. After 21:00, access is via the rear stairwell only; the lifts are locked out overnight during the settling period. Complete a walk-through of the new floor once per shift and log it. The stairwell keypad accepts the code below.

badge for yahop-fawep: bdg-XBKXI-68071

## Changed defaults

Heads up: the Ledgerline tax-rate lookup cache now defaults to a 15-minute TTL instead of 24 hours. Turns out rates in the Veldt County sandbox were going stale mid-demo, which was embarrassing. Eviction is now LRU rather than FIFO, and the cache warms on boot. If you're reviewing, check that nothing hardcodes the old TTL. The new defaults land as follows.

deployment values, bajop-taweg:
holwyn:
  log_level: debug
  metrics_host: metrics.holwyn.zemvarsys.internal
  pool_size: 32

# Baseline configuration for the Gristmark static-analysis service.
# Plugin authors: the baseline file (gristmark-baseline.json) records known
# findings so your plugin's new warnings surface cleanly. Do not edit the
# baseline by hand; regenerate it with the refresh command after upstream
# changes. Most settings here are plain paths and flags. The baseline
# upload endpoint requires the publishing credential, set on the next line.

vault entry, fawif-tadup: COURIER_KEY29=fba3dedb47dad65bab6e255d088f1